From 9a27a0ca5cb36c1217ebe5afa0e7b49b9c051d25 Mon Sep 17 00:00:00 2001 From: Florian Hartmann Date: Tue, 18 Feb 2020 20:45:47 +0100 Subject: [PATCH] don't show graph when there a no balances --- financeplanner/views.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/financeplanner/views.py b/financeplanner/views.py index b8d6443..f63bdcb 100644 --- a/financeplanner/views.py +++ b/financeplanner/views.py @@ -188,7 +188,10 @@ def index(request): calculation_start = balance_list[0].date if balance_list else range_start transaction_list = _get_relevant_transactions(user, calculation_start, range_end) actual_transactions = _calculate_actual_transactions(calculation_start, range_end, transaction_list) - graph_data = _build_graph_data(range_start, range_end, calculation_start, balance_list, actual_transactions) + if balance_list: + graph_data = _build_graph_data(range_start, range_end, calculation_start, balance_list, actual_transactions) + else: + graph_data = None context = { "range_start": format_date(range_start), "range_end": format_date(range_end),